Cost of Solar Energy Installations in Schenectady
Thinking about solar energy in Schenectady means looking at the money side. Knowing what affects solar costs helps homeowners make smart choices. Things like system size, panel type, and installation complexity play a role. It's wise to compare different options to find what works best.
Factors Influencing Solar Pricing
In Schenectady, a 5 kW solar panel system costs about $14,037 on average. Prices can change, from $11,931 to $16,143. These changes come from system size and material quality.
A 3 kW system is around $8,422, and a 10 kW system can be $28,074 before incentives. The final cost also depends on roof complexity, permits, and the installer.
Government Incentives and Tax Credits
Homeowners in Schenectady can get big help from government incentives. The 30% federal tax credit can cut the cost of a 5 kW system to about $9,825. Local programs might offer more savings, making solar energy more appealing.
Long-Term Savings on Energy Bills
Solar energy means big savings on electricity bills over time. A 5 kW system can save around $36,389 in 25 years. With a payback period of about nine years, the initial cost is worth it.
Choosing to pay cash can increase your savings. Financing might make the system more expensive in the long run.
Installation Process Overview
The solar installation process starts with a detailed consultation and assessment. This is a key first step. It lets homeowners talk about their energy needs and environmental goals. Experts then check the property, looking at sunlight and roof condition.
This approach makes sure the solar system fits the homeowner's needs perfectly.
Initial Consultation and Assessment
Homeowners get a thorough consultation to understand their energy needs. Professionals will share insights based on the property's features and discuss solar options. This sets the stage for a smooth installation.
The average wait for permits is 4-6 weeks. Homeowners should plan for this time. This step ensures the installation follows local rules.
Installation Day: What to Expect
On installation day, homeowners can expect a 1-2 day process. The team will be ready to set up everything efficiently. They will keep homeowners updated on logistics and timing.
After setup, there's a wait of up to 15 business days for the utility to install the net meter. This is a key step to start using solar energy.

Future of Solar Energy in Schenectady
Schenectady is on the verge of a solar energy boom. A $22 million investment by GE Vernova will create 150 new jobs. This boost will strengthen the economy and improve solar technology.
There's a focus on making solar systems more efficient and affordable. This trend is key for solar energy to become more widespread.
Trends in Solar Technology
New solar tech is making a big difference. It includes better panels and smart storage solutions. These advancements support New York's goal to get 70 percent of its power from renewables by 2030.
By using advanced solar tech, we can cut down on carbon emissions. This move towards clean energy is a step towards energy independence.
Community Initiatives and Solar Programs
Schenectady is leading in community solar projects. A 2.8-megawatt project will give clean energy to 260 homes. This project shows how solar energy can be affordable for everyone.
These programs are making clean energy more accessible. They also help disadvantaged communities, promoting sustainable growth and inclusivity.
Predictions for Solar Growth in NY
New York's solar energy future looks bright. Over 120 projects are underway, aiming to add 14,200 megawatts of clean power. This will attract $2.7 billion in private funding and create 3,000 jobs.
These efforts could cut carbon emissions by 2.2 million metric tons a year. Solar energy is a beacon of hope for New York's environmental goals.
